left field

noun
  • An unusual or unexpected position, or a viewpoint held by very few others in contrast to the majority viewpoint (especially in the phrases out in left field and way out in left field) 

  • An unexpected, bizarre, or unwatched source (especially in the phrases out of left field and from left field). 

  • The part of a baseball field which is beyond the infield and to the left of a person standing on home plate and facing the pitcher. 

  • The defensive position in the outfield to the left. 

nowhere

noun
  • No particular place, noplace. 

adj
  • Unimportant; unworthy of notice. 

adv
  • To no place. 

  • In no place.
